UC Merced will guarantee admission to local high school students who meet GPA requirements

UC Merced announced Monday that it will guarantee admission to students in a local school district who meet requirements ahead of graduation.

Students who graduate from Merced Unified High School District with a grade point average of 3.5 or better and have no grade lower than a C will be automatically admitted to UC Merced under the new program.

There are six high schools in that district: Atwater, Buhach Colony, El Capitan, Golden Valley, Livingston and Merced high schools. The district also includes four alternative education schools: Independence, Sequoia, Yosemite and Merced Adult.

“We were established not just in the Valley but for the Valley, and we will hold true to that promise,” UC Merced Chancellor Juan Sánchez Muñoz said while announcing the new program Monday. “We want every family in Merced County to know that a University of California education is right here close to home, and that you have the possibility to go from kindergarten through Ph.D. within minutes of your home, if you put in the work.”
